Tempoyak
Tempoyak is a Malay fermented food made by combining durian pulp with salt and allowing it to sour, producing a thick paste with a pronounced durian aroma and acidic flavor. It is associated especially with Sumatra in Indonesia and the Malay Peninsula of Malaysia. Shiokara
Shiokara is a Japanese preserved food made by fermenting small pieces of seafood in salt together with some of the animal's viscera. Squid is a common basis, although other marine animals are also used, and the mixture develops a soft texture, strong aroma, and concentrated salty flavor.
